Warning Signs You Need Rapid Structural Drying

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s down the road. Keep an eye out for these common indicators that you need rapid structural drying: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ors can be a sign of moisture buildup and water damage. Don’t ignore these smells, they can be a sign of more serious problems to come.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water can cause wood flooring to buckle or warp, creating an uneven surface that’s not only unsightly but also a tripping hazard.

Discoloration or Staining on Walls or Ceilings

Water can cause discoloration or staining on walls and ceilings, which can be a sign of more serious water damage.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water can cause paint or wallpaper to peel, creating an eyesore and potentially leading to further damage.

Increased Humidity or Moisture Levels

Rapid Structural Drying Cost in Malden, MA

The cost of rapid structural drying can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Malden, MA. We offer free estimates and will work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$500 – $1,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ions
Equipment Setup and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Equipment rental fees, labor costs, drying time
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$1,000 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Final Inspection and Certification $200 – $500 Size of affected area, level of complexity

Exact pricing will depend on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work closely with your insurance company to ensure a smooth claims process.
